1.3 Signals
Address P signals MSP00 to MSP15<Fn160#0 to Fn161#7>
[Classification] Output signal
[Function] The P value specified last by the S_P_; command is output.
When extended spindle names are used, the value in parameter No.3781
corresponding to the spindle number of the spindle name specified last is
output.
[Output condition] When multi spindle control by using address P is
enabled (MPP(No.3703#3)=1), the P value specified in the S_P_;
command is output. When no S_P_; command has been specified even once
since power-up, the initial P value set in parameter No. 3775 is output.
When extended spindle names are used, the value in parameter No. 3781
corresponding to the spindle number of the spindle name specified last is
output. When no spindle name has been specified even once, the value set in
parameter No. 3775 is output.

1.4 Parameters
#7 #6 #5 #4 #3 #2 #1 #0
3703
MPP
[Input type] Parameter input
[Data type] Bit
NOTE
When this parameter is set, the power must be turned
off before operation is continued.
# 3 MPP In multi-spindle control, a spindle selection using a programmed
command instead of using the signals (SWS1 to SWS4<G027#0 to
#2,G026#3>) is:
0: Not made.
1: Made.
NOTE
When this parameter is set to 1, set parameter
No.3781 at the same time.
